Frequently asked questions

How far is FDF from UIO?

The flight distance from Fort-de-france (FDF) to Quito (UIO) is 1,562 miles (2,514 km, 1,358 nautical miles), measured along the great-circle route airlines actually fly.

How long is the flight from FDF to UIO?

A nonstop flight takes about 3h 32m gate to gate. Actual time varies with winds, routing and season — eastbound transatlantic flights, for example, are usually faster than the return.

What is the time difference between Fort-de-france and Quito?

Quito is 1 hour behind Fort-de-france.
